Let’s talk about the facilities that make Rye House a convenient stop. The station is equipped with a ticket office that opens from early morning until early afternoon on weekdays and Saturdays, ensuring you can purchase your tickets at ease. Ticket machines are accessible for those who prefer the fast lane. Smartcards are also well supported with issuance and validation facilities. However, note that there are no ATM machines or refreshment facilities available, so plan ahead if you need cash or a snack.
Accessibility features are partially available. There is step-free access to the London-bound platform but keep in mind that assistance for disabled passengers needs to be arranged a couple of hours in advance. You can find help points and there are no physical barriers with ticket gates, making maneuverability fairly easy.
Traveling beyond the charm of Hoddesdon is made simple thanks to various transport links. Even if train services are interrupted, replacement bus services can be caught from Old Highway. This ensures your journey can continue with minimal disruption. Westerton is equipped with essential amenities to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office is operational from 6:30 am to 20:50 on weekdays and Saturdays, and a bit shorter on Sundays opening from 9:10 am to 16:50. Ticket machines are accessible, allowing you to collect tickets bought online. The station supports smartcard validators for easy check-in and check-out.
For those requiring additional assistance, Westerton caters with step-free access throughout its premises, making it an accessible Category A station. Passengers can use ramps for a seamless journey to and from trains. Help points are available for customer assistance, making sure everyone feels supported.
While the station might lack some amenities like cafes, shops, and ATM machines, it compensates with free parking space available 24/7, and secure bicycle storage with 12 stands. Remember, if you need to use the toilets, they are open upon request during the ticket office’s operating hours.
Navigating onward from Westerton is straightforward with various options available. For those needing a rail replacement service, buses can be found at the Maxwell Avenue station car park turning circle. Taxis can be booked via train taxi service, providing a convenient onward journey.
If buses are your preference, visit Travel Line Scotland or call their 24-hour line at 0871 200 22 33 for service details. These options ensure you're connected to your next destination with ease.
